Nigeria Handed Boost In Saka Pursuit As Arsenal Winger Left Out Of Latest England Squad
Published: August 25, 2020Nigeria Football Federation have been handed a boost in their pursuit of Bukayo Saka with the Arsenal winger omitted from the latest England squad list announced by the English Football Association on Tuesday afternoon, allnigeriasoccer.com reports.
England boss Gareth Southgate has handed maiden senior call-ups to three players including Manchester United's Mason Greenwood, Manchester City's Phil Foden and Leeds United's Kalvin Phillips, but there's no place on the 24-man roster for Saka amid speculation that he was in contention to earn his first invitation to the Three Lions.
Southgate was at Wembley Stadium last month to run the rule over exciting youngsters Greenwood and Foden in the semifinals of the Emirates FA Cup but Saka missed an opportunity to show off his skills as he remained rooted to the bench for the entirety of clash against Manchester City.
Assuming the Anglo-Nigerian was called up and featured in any of the UEFA Nations League matches against Iceland (Sept 5) and Denmark (Sept 8), he would have become cap-tied to his country of birth.
An England U19 international, Saka would jump two age groups if he is selected for England's U21 EURO qualifiers against Kosovo and Austria scheduled to take place next month.
The Hale End Academy product is on the radar of Super Eagles chief scout in England, Tunde Adelakun ahead of a possible call-up to the Nigeria squad should he decide to switch allegiance.
